    Frequently Asked Questions

    What is the median home value in Saline?
    The median home value in Saline, MI is $302,200. The national median is $281,900.
    Is Saline safe?
    Saline has a violent crime rate of 1.7 per 1,000 residents. The national average is 3.6 per 1,000.
    Is Saline walkable?
    Saline has a Walk Score of 0/100, classified as "Car-Dependent". The national average is 48/100.
    What is the air quality like in Saline?
    Saline has an AQI of 41, rated "Good". The national average AQI is 42.
